Most brands beg for surveys and forms. On TikTok and Instagram, your audience already tells you what they want - if you design carousels to listen. Zero-party data is user-provided preference data. You can ethically collect it in-stream with questions, saves, and DMs that map to real pain points and purchase intent.
A/B Prompt Slides: Ask, Don't Assume
Use slides that ask A vs B? and instruct a specific action: comment the letter, or DM a keyword. Each option maps to a theme like pricing, feature depth, or use case. This turns engagement into tagged feedback you can ship on.
- Frame the choice around outcomes: Speed vs Customization.
- Add DM keyword prompts for low-friction replies: DM "SPEED" or "DEPTH".
- Pin a comment with both options and ask viewers to reply under it.

Save-to-Collect: Earn the Right to Follow Up
Promise a deliverable on save. Example: “Save for the 7-step checklist” and “DM "CHECKLIST" for the link.” Saves boost reach. DMs give you permission to deliver. Together they reveal what your audience values enough to keep.
- Gate resources behind saves + DM keywords: CHECKLIST, PRICING, TEMPLATE.
- Use carousels to preview value, not deliver all. Make the follow-up worth it.
- Track save rate and DM volume by theme to spot buying intent.
Tag by Theme: Turn Signals into a Roadmap
Every response should attach to a theme: onboarding friction, price, integrations, proof, or use case. As volume grows, you'll see where to focus product and content. This is zero-party data turned into prioritization.
| Signal | How to Collect | Theme Tag | What to Ship |
|---|---|---|---|
| Comments: A vs B | Slide 3 choice + pinned comment | Feature Priority | Ship tutorial on winner; test pricing for loser |
| DM: CHECKLIST | Save-to-collect CTA | Onboarding | Publish step-by-step carousel + link resource |
| DM: INTEGRATIONS | Keyword trigger | Integrations | Roadmap post + waitlist form if needed |
Close the Loop: Reflect and Re-ask
The feedback loop is the asset. Post follow-up carousels that say, “You asked for X, here it is.” Tag the audience segments that asked for it, and include the next A/B prompt. Each loop compounds reach and data quality.

Why This Works
- Zero-party data is explicit consent - higher signal than inferred analytics.
- TikTok and Instagram reward saves, shares, and DMs - your data engine also boosts distribution.
- Follow-up content proves you listen, increasing trust and conversion.
